Rev. Dr. John Richter

Born and raised in Cullman, Reverend John is a lifelong member of St. John’s He has been on staff since 2003 and was formally called as Senior Pastor in 2014. Previously, John served as Religion Department Chair at the Dunham School in Baton Rouge, LA. Ordained in 2002, John holds a B.A. in history from the University of Alabama at Birmingham, an M.A. in the same subject from Ole Miss, an M.Div from Pepperdine University, and the Doctor of Ministry from Fuller Theological Seminary.

John also serves on the Board of Directors for the Evangelical Association of Reformed and Congregational Christian Churches and is an adjunct professor of religion at Wallace State Community College.

John has one wife, Tiffany, one daughter, Vella, and one son, John Isaac. The family has two cats, Rainbow Claire and Tom Robin, adopted at Vella’s request and in hopes of getting rid of the snakes that like to hang around their house. John enjoys the idea of running and likes to read and travel.
